📄 bh10.h
字号:
#define BUFFERLEN 512
typedef struct BH10_BUF
{
char DataBuf[BUFFERLEN];
int DataLen;
int DataType;
int iDoubleHigh;
} BH10BUF,*pBH10BUF;
int Bh10Reset();// Reset(总清)
int Bh10PaperIn();// 进纸
int Bh10PaperOut();// 退纸
int Bh10LineMove(int Direct, int Lines);// 相对行定位
int Bh10PrintData(char * szDataBuf, int iLen);//输出字符
int Bh10PrintData1(char * szDataBuf, int iLen, int iDoubleHigh);//输出字符
int Bh10AskStatus();// 状态查询
int Bh10SetDoubleHigh();// 设置倍高
int Bh10SetNormal();// 取消倍高
int Bh10SetLineSpace(int LineSpace);// 设置行距
int Bh10SetWordSpace(int WordSpace);// 设置字距
int EccByte(char * szDataBuf,int DataLen);//ECC校验位
int Bh10OutPut(char * szData, int iLen);
int SendCommToBh10(char * szDataBuf, int DataLen);
int SendCommToBh101(char * szDataBuf, int DataLen);
int Bh10SetDoubleWidth();
int Bh10SetNormalWidth();
//int PackedString(char * szDataBuf,int * DataLen);//压缩打印串中的空格
int Bh10PrintFont15(char * szDataBuf, int DataLen, int iDoubleHigh);
int Bh10PrintC(char * szDataBuf, int DataLen, int iDoubleHigh);
int Bh10PrintE(char * szDataBuf, int DataLen, int iDoubleHigh);
int SendDataToBh10(char * szDataBuf, int DataLen, int CharType);
int PowerOn();
int PaperIn();
int PrintBuf();
int PaperOut();
int Bh10Print();
int PrintGbk(char * szDataBuf, int DataLen);
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-